NB2304AI2DG Overview
This clock IC is packaged using the Tube method. The 8-SOIC (0.154, 3.90mm Width) package embeds this Clock PLL. This clock generator ic can sustain 260 degrees of temperature during reflowing. 8 terminations can be found in frequency synthesizer. For this clock generator ic, a voltage of 3.3V is required. CMOS is designed for clock generator's input. To access the electronic component's full performance, 1 circuits are implemented. This component can be conveniently installed on the panel thanks to the Surface Mount. The maximum voltage this clock PLL can handle is 3.6V. Keeping the supply voltage for this frequency synthesizer above 3V is recommended for safety reasons. There are 3V~3.6V available for use with this clock PLL. Using the test statistics, we estimate that the ambient temperature should be -40°C~85°C. This electronic component can be classified into Zero Delay Buffer. It is a 8-bit clock PLL designed specifically for microprocessors. NB2304A is the base part number for finding related electronic parts. There is an available 8 pin on the PLL. In terms of the supply voltage, analog clock generator can handle 3.3V volts. The clock PLL is generally classified as a Clock Drivers device. Clock PLL has 4 signal outputs to maximi4e output frequency. Using a frequency of 133.3MHz allows frequency synthesizer to achieve high efficiencies. When this RF synthesizer is operated at its maximum current, it will supply 45mA.
